About

Bruno Barbieri is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Bruno Barbieri has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 685 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Physiology and 2 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Bruno Barbieri’s work include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(2 papers), Genomics, phytochemicals, and oxidative stress (2 papers) and Peroxisome Proliferator-Activated Receptors (2 papers). Bruno Barbieri is often cited by papers focused on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(2 papers), Genomics, phytochemicals, and oxidative stress (2 papers) and Peroxisome Proliferator-Activated Receptors (2 papers). Bruno Barbieri collaborates with scholars based in Sweden, United States and United Kingdom. Bruno Barbieri's co-authors include Richard J. Lamont, István Gera, Daniel Etienne, Sofia Aroca, Tibor Keglevich, Azza El-Sabaeny, Roderick McNab, Guy S. Cook, Donald R. Demuth and Rod McNab and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Bacteriology, Journal of Periodontology and Current topics in microbiology and immunology.
